Re: RFR: 8329433: Reduce nmethod header size [v7]

2024-04-17 Thread Vladimir Kozlov
On Wed, 17 Apr 2024 22:23:47 GMT, Vladimir Kozlov wrote: >> This is part of changes which try to reduce size of `nmethod` and `codeblob` >> data vs code in CodeCache. >> These changes reduced size of `nmethod` header from 288 to 232 bytes. From >> 304 to 248 in optimized VM: >> >> Statistics

Re: RFR: 8329433: Reduce nmethod header size [v7]

2024-04-17 Thread Vladimir Kozlov
On Wed, 17 Apr 2024 22:23:47 GMT, Vladimir Kozlov wrote: >> This is part of changes which try to reduce size of `nmethod` and `codeblob` >> data vs code in CodeCache. >> These changes reduced size of `nmethod` header from 288 to 232 bytes. From >> 304 to 248 in optimized VM: >> >> Statistics

Re: RFR: 8329433: Reduce nmethod header size [v7]

2024-04-17 Thread Vladimir Kozlov
> This is part of changes which try to reduce size of `nmethod` and `codeblob` > data vs code in CodeCache. > These changes reduced size of `nmethod` header from 288 to 232 bytes. From > 304 to 248 in optimized VM: > > Statistics for 1282 bytecoded nmethods for C2: > total in heap = 5560352